Background should be darkened under modal windows
Most of the windows and pages don not deserve a dedicated page for little content present there. In this case, the designers follow the technique which is called the modal window technique. A modal window is something that shows up when a link is clicked on a page. It does not get redirected to a different page rather a smaller transparent page pops up. This technique is followed in a lot of designs but is not successful most of the times due to one key reason. The layout and color combination does not blend with each other. This in the end minimizes user visibility and readability.
To make this design successful, it is important that you darken the content that is present on the background. This gives a transparent effect to the modal window which draws the focus of the user. This also communicates with the user saying only the modal window content has the necessary information and not the darkened window.
Lightboxes and Slideshows
Lightboxes and slideshows are of a great help in a lot of ways. A lot of website these days has huge gallery sections. Displaying each image in a separate page can be annoying. It is also a difficult task for the programmer. The loading speed of the website slows down each time the server loads a new page back and forth. Implementing the concept of slideshows and lighboxes can be a great idea. Slideshows are used to display image in the same window where the images only keep sliding back and forth. The lightbox method is nothing but the image opening in a new modal window when clicked which again does not load on a new page. This also beautifies the gallery section of the website.
Sign-up and payment forms
This is one of the key areas that have to be focused. This can make or break the relationship between the company and the potential customer. It is necessary that you design forms in such a way where all the payment and shipping details come under one page. It is a hard task for the customer to toggle between different pages just to complete one form. The sign-up form also can be shortened. The optional elements can be filled once the customer has registered.
